Product Description
The Pioneer SE-A1000 headphones are top of the line when it comes to audio aficionados. Made of soft, comfortable, lightweight materials, the large 50mm driver featuring an open air design delivers a robust sound reproduction, with powerful bass and stunning clarity.

The Bad - ....Assuming you can hear the things. These are the first headphones I've ever had where they were TOO loose. I literally had to hold them against my head for the muffs to seal around my ears. Also, even with the volumes on both WMP, and my system cranked to full I could barely hear the Mass Effect 3 final space battle, which if you've ever heard it is LOUD. Also, the freq response didn't seem to be as good as advertised as tested by listening to bass test vids on youtube and several Dubstep/Rasta songs. Lastly, the earpads. They're tiny and while they are felt covered, there's nothing to them to provide much padding or ability to seal against the sides of your head.
Final verdict? 1 thumb down. It might've been a quality control issue or damage during shipping, but these things did NOT live up to the hype at all. I'm not going to ship them back for a refund however because they do work (Sort of) and I have bigger problems to deal with atm.
